International joint ventures (Ijvs) have become a big feature of the business world, which means that more and more business people are faced with the task of managing this complicated organizational form. Ijv management is difficult - it involves complex structures, cultural differences and the ever-present problem of co-ordinating business across international boundaries. This book addresses the main issues of Ijv management in a practical and straightforward way: its purpose is to make International joint ventures work.

Clifford Matthews has worked throughout the world on IJV projects in business sectors as diverse as engineering, food distribution and project management. He has worked as a private consultant to investors and contracting companies in Europe, the USA, Asia and Eastern Europe.
